Following a series of cryptic date teasers, Justin Bieber shared a trailer today announcing a variety of upcoming milestones for 2020. He will drop a new album in 2020, with lead single, “Yummy,” coming out on Friday, January 3. He will also tour behind the album release—with a lengthy series of North American dates planned for summer 2020—and will drop a docu-series on December 31. The album will be his first since 2015’s Purpose.

Lana Del Rey has announced that on January 4, she’s releasing a new spoken word album of “freestyle poetry.” The news comes as she prepares to release a printed collection of poetry. She shared the album news in a video on Instagram, revealing that half of the album’s proceeds will go to benefit Native American organizations.
